So, the human eye is one of the most important parts of the body. And it has the ability to determine how far you go both in life (in destiny) and in your walk with God.
Little wonder Matthew 6:22-23 tells us that the eye is the LAMP OF THE BODY and if your eye be good, your whole body will be full of light, while if your eye be bad, your whole body will be full of darkness, depicting that what we see has the ability to either make or mar us.
Permit me to say then, that how far you are able to see will determine how far you will go. And your ability to see clearly is what will make your sail in life smooth.
At some point in the Bible, even God had to pause and ask some persons what they were seeing to make sure they saw accurately. Examples are Amos (Amos 8:1), Jeremiah (Jeremiah 24:1-3), etc.
Now, the devil, our adversary clearly understands this, which is why he constantly create pictures that will make you begin to doubt what God is saying/doing per time or even discouraged.
You look at your life and all you see is emptiness and hopelessness.
You look at your efforts and see failure or limitations.
You look at the promises God made to you and all you see is delay.
You look at your prayer life and see silence, and discouragement begin to set in little by little.
At that point, the best thing to do is to CLOSE YOUR EYES and LOOK AGAIN.
Yeah, you read well.
Let me explain this with the scenario in John 20.
Closing of your eyes for different people mean different things. But, it is simply the point of removing your gaze from what you are currently seeing. Yeah.
At this point remember, you are free to cry like Mary Magdalene did, after she saw that Jesus' body have been taken away (check vs 11).
But discover that after crying for sometime, she looked again, just to confirm.
